Examine the diagram of a volcano above. Name each of the features of the volcano labelled A, B and C. A. B. C.

Worked Solution & Example Answer:Examine the diagram of a volcano above - Junior Cycle Geography - Question 1 - 2017

Step 1

A. Crater

Answer

The feature labelled A is known as the Crater. This is the bowl-shaped depression at the summit of the volcano, formed by the explosion of volcanic materials and the collapse of the land after an eruption.

Step 2

B. Vent

Answer

The feature labelled B is referred to as the Vent. This is the channel through which magma travels from the magma chamber to the surface during an eruption. It is essential for the discharge of volcanic materials.

Step 3

C. Magma Chamber

Answer

The feature labelled C is called the Magma Chamber or Magma Reservoir. This is the underground cavity that stores molten rock (magma) before an eruption. It acts as a reservoir for the magma that can lead to volcanic activity.
